Key Responsibilities

  • •Provide a distinctive client experience by engaging clients, conducting complex and standardized transactions, and uncovering needs while maintaining accurate records and proper handling of assigned monies.
  • •Educate clients on digital self-service solutions including ATMs, Online and Mobile banking to enhance their service experience.
  • •Support the team sales process through outbound calls, checking for client offers, and fulfilling needs or referring clients to appropriate branch team members or specialists.
  • •Apply Integrated Relationship Management (IRM) to deliver Truist expertise and solutions aligned to clients’ unique needs.
  • •Adhere to internal controls, operational procedures, and risk management policies to ensure compliance; serve as a secondary contact for new account openings and problem resolution.

Key Requirements

  • •High school diploma or equivalent education.
  • •Two years of teller or cash handling or client service experience.
  • •Six months of client relationship building or sales experience.
  • •Excellent interpersonal and communication skills and ability to interact with clients and prospects.
  • •Ability to master PC keyboard and software skills for branch automation; demonstrated proficiency in basic computer applications such as Microsoft Office.

Company Brief

Truist Financial
Provides consumer and commercial banking, wealth management, insurance, lending, and payments services through a large U.S. financial services platform formed by the merger of BB&T and SunTrust.
